Data Source and Calculation
The Division of Aging prints the coupon books based on the amount of available funding. Individuals make application to the Area Agencies on Aging (AAA). The AAAs have more individuals asking for booklets than is available, however, if an AAA does not use all of their booklets a redistribution is made. Each participant in the Virginia Senior Farmer's Market Nutrition Program receives a booklet. The booklets contain eight (8), $5.00 checks totaling $40.00. All of the booklets are distributed. It is in policy that no one individual may receive more than one booklet.
The Division of Aging accesses reports on the number of coupons cashed which is a direct relation to program expenditures.
